Job description
Job Title: Fire Suppression Engineer
Location: (Field-based role covering UK)
Company: IPH Fire Solutions Ltd
About Us: IPH Fire Solutions Ltd is a leading UK distributor, a Ranger Group company specialising in the design, installation, and servicing of premium fire suppression systems for a wide range of applications. We provide a comprehensive package of fire suppression systems, including their maintenance and removal, for both the commercial and residential sectors. Our team of experts is dedicated to delivering bespoke solutions for clients throughout the UK and internationally.
Job Description: Due to considerable growth, we have a rewarding career opportunity available for an experienced Suppression Engineer. This full-time role is predominantly field based, with our office located in Rossendale. The ideal candidate will have experience working with various fire suppression systems and a dedicated focus on service and maintenance.
Key Responsibilities:
* Attend customer sites as agreed, working through company procedures for testing fire suppression systems to ensure they are in good working order and in line with British Standards and manufacturer guidelines.
* Service, maintain, and commission systems including FM200, Novec 1230, CO2, Inert Gas, Low and High Pressure Watermist, Aerosol (FirePro), Kitchen Suppression Systems (Kitchenguard, Amerex, Ansul), and PAFSS.
* Fault finding using sound electrical principles.
* Log and check system activations, detailing findings onto our Simpro system.
* Produce and issue service certificates to clients, advising senior management of any rectifications or issues.
* Carry out service/installation work in a timely manner.
* Attend callouts at short notice, with some overtime required.
* Produce detailed technical reports on fault diagnosis, inspection, and repair of fire systems.
* Offer the highest standards of customer service by being attentive to individual customer requirements and ensuring proactive, efficient, and effective responses.
* Promote the company at all times when communicating with customers.
